
Cyclist groups
Cyclist groups are organized communities of bicycle enthusiasts who share a common interest in cycling. They often organize group rides, promote cycling safety, advocate for bike-friendly policies, and support sustainable transportation. These groups can vary in size and focus, from casual hobbyists to serious racing teams or advocacy organizations. Joining such groups fosters camaraderie, provides safety during rides, and helps members improve their skills and knowledge about cycling. They also often work to improve infrastructure and awareness around cycling issues within communities.
